MIDL Returning to Presence 5 / 7: This series contains simple MIDL Mindfulness exercises to re-establish Mindfulness throughout the day for Mindfulness in Daily Life. It is connected to the 52 MIDL Mindfulness Meditation Training System. This exercise strengthens the First MIDL Pillar of Flexible Attention.
